Public Notice is hereby given that a Public Hearing will be held on Tuesday, July 30, 2013 at 7pm in the Council Chambers located at 8707 Main Street in regards to the following:
- Official Community Plan (OCP) Amendment Bylaw No.1230.12, 2013 will amend the Southeast Meadowlark Area Plan and will append a three-dimensional Concept Plan as a reference for applying the Intensive Residential Development Permit Area (IRDPA) guidelines;
- OCP Amendment Bylaw No. 1230.13, 2013 will add Intensive Residential Development (IRD) Permit Area Guidelines to the OCP, which consist of General Permit Guidelines and Specific Permit Guidelines for a number of Individual Housing Types such as small lot single-detached housing with optional carriage homes at the rear, small lot two-family housing with optional walk-out basement suites, row housing with rear or shared parking, fourplexes, and apartment buildings up to three storeys in height.
- Zoning Bylaw Amendment No. 1085.87, 2013 for adding a new IRD zone for permitting mixed housing types.
All persons will be given an opportunity to be heard and to present written submissions on the matter above. Written submissions can be mailed to the undersigned or emailed to tosoyoos@osoyoos.ca (The Town will only guarantee that emails received to this address will form part of the Council Agenda.) The deadline for written submissions is 12:00pm (Noon) Thursday, July 25, 2013.
A copy of the bylaw and accompanying documents may be inspected at www.osoyoos.ca or the Department of Planning and Development Services, located at 8711 Main Street from 8:00am to 4:00pm from Wednesday, July 17, 2013, to Tuesday, July 30, 2013, excluding Saturdays and Sundays.
